Cloud camera
Build your own cloud camera.
Ship the Linux camera you already make - including one with a bespoke algorithm the shelf CCTV market does not offer. Time-lapse construction sites, vehicle tracking at a yard gate, plate-based authorisation, or a detector tuned to your process. Dataplicity gives you live video, recording and a branded customer portal so you can sell the camera as a connected product without inventing a full cloud CCTV stack.

Industrial gateway
Operate a mixed-protocol gateway fleet.
Each gateway is a product instance with health, attention state and last reading. Customers see the boxes they own; your team reaches any unit for diagnostics - including protocol capture, traffic charts and debug traces - without asking them to open inbound ports.

Silo level monitor
Ship a grain silo level monitor as a connected product.
Probes and site gateways on elevators connect outbound. Co-ops see bin levels in your branded portal. Your team keeps fleet ops, incidents and remote support in Dataplicity. SiloSentry is the full worked example.
